Abu Dhabi

Abu Dhabi City Municipality, represented by the Municipal Services Sector, has emphasized the importance of adhering to and implementing environmental, health, and safety requirements while executing all types of events.
This came during the virtual awareness workshop via the Microsoft Teams program, which was organized by the Environment, Health and Safety Department, and aimed to raise awareness among event organizers affiliated with the Community Services and Happiness Department in the sub-municipal centers regarding the environmental impacts of events, and the environmental, health and safety consequences resulting from the municipality’s activities represented by events.
The workshop focused on successful practices and mechanisms for applying environmental, health, and safety standards and precautionary measures to prevent accidents and injuries during events. It also aimed to enhance awareness among participants and organizers about the environmental impacts of events and to identify the environmental effects that need to be measured during events, including noise levels, waste identification and sorting, and guidance on filling out the environmental impact measurement form.
Additionally, the workshop addressed methods to balance the needs of events with the preservation of the surrounding environment and community while contributing to sustainability and improving environmental performance.
